Understanding Dial Indicators
Dial indicators are precision measuring instruments that are primarily used in the field of engineering. Their main purpose is to provide measurements of small distances or angles, which can help in various applications like checking the alignment of components or determining the depth of holes.
From the options provided, the most accurate use of dial indicators can be seen in:
- Indicate errors - Dial indicators can be used to check for tolerances and to find deviations from a specified measurement, helping to identify errors in parts.
- Indicate the alignment of an object - They are commonly employed to ensure that mechanical parts are aligned correctly, which is crucial for functioning machinery.
While some might think they check the smoothness of machined parts, this is not the primary function of a dial indicator. Instead, smoothness is usually assessed through surface finish gauges or similar tools.
